Reviewers from Florecilla de Cereza note that Lerga excels at creating romances where feelings emerge naturally and intensely, even in unexpected situations.

Esther is described as the boldest of the Thynne sisters, while Andrew is portrayed as a duty-bound man who finds his perfect match in a woman who initially seems to loathe him.
